Since the descriptor pointer can be replaced concurrently, the dereference can race with descriptor replacement and result in a use-after-free. Protect access to i3cdev->desc with the normal-use lock. While the lock is held, the descriptor is guaranteed to remain valid, so the NULL check is also unnecessary and can be removed. This change depends on "i3c: master: Fix recursive locking during device registration". Prior to that change, taking the normal-use lock in i3c_device_match() could recurse on bus->lock during device registration. This fixes "i3c: master: match I3C device through DT and ACPI".
